Carbon Bank is a Microfinance (MFB) in Nigeria that’s well-known for its loan offering. The financial company is licensed by the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) as a digital bank. The bank can also be classified as neobank in Nigeria, rivaling with banks like Kuda Bank and ALAT by Wema. When Carbon Bank was incepted, it was known as PayLater. Then, the company was focusing mainly on loan services. However, as time goes on, the company worked toward expansion and secured a MFB license to operate as a digital bank in Nigeria. Hence, PayLater rebranded and changed it name to Carbon—your number one digital bank—in 2019. Now, Carbon Bank offers loans, savings, investments, savings accounts, buy now pay later and many more financial services to Nigerians. Chijioke Dozie is the current Co-founder and CEO of Carbon MFB.
